The image depicts a bar chart with the vertical axis labeled "Percentage of people" and the horizontal axis labeled "Age groups", divided into five categories: 10-17, 18-29, 30-49, 50-64, 65+. Three types of media consumption are represented with different patterns for each bar: solid for "social networks", horizontal stripes for "micro-blogging", and dots for "radio". The 10-17 age group shows approximately 63% social networks usage, 40% micro-blogging and 20% radio. The 18-29 age group has around 80% social networks, 52% micro-blogging and 30% radio. The 30-49 age group displays nearly 50% social networks, 38% micro-blogging, and 35% radio. The 50-64 age group indicates about 40% social networks, 28% micro-blogging and 55% radio. Lastly, the 65+ age group shows roughly 30% social networks, 25% micro-blogging and 65% radio.
